To understand food commodities, it’s essential to grasp the general concept of a commodity itself. A commodity is a basic good used in commerce that is interchangeable with other goods of the same type. Think of it like this: a bushel of wheat from one farm is essentially the same as a bushel of wheat from another farm, provided they meet certain quality standards. This interchangeability allows commodities to be bought and sold on commodity exchanges, where prices are determined by supply and demand. Gold, oil, and natural gas are other examples of commodities traded globally.
So, what are food commodities specifically? They are raw agricultural products that are used as inputs for food production. These raw ingredients are the building blocks of the vast majority of processed foods and meals we consume daily. Examples of food commodities include grains like wheat, corn (also known as maize), and rice; livestock such as cattle, hogs, and poultry; and soft commodities like sugar, coffee, and cocoa. These basic ingredients form the bedrock of our food system.
Several key characteristics define food commodities:
- Fungibility: This is the cornerstone. It means one unit of the commodity is essentially equivalent to another unit of the same commodity, regardless of its origin. This allows for standardized trading.
- Standardization: Commodities are typically graded and standardized to ensure consistent quality. This helps facilitate trade and allows buyers and sellers to have confidence in the product they are dealing with. Standards can include measurements of moisture content, protein levels, and other relevant qualities.
- Bulk Production: Commodities are typically produced on a large scale. This economies of scale is necessary to meet the global demand for food. Large-scale production often involves specialized farming techniques and machinery.
- Price Volatility: Commodity prices can fluctuate significantly due to a variety of factors, making them a potentially risky investment and impacting the cost of food for consumers.
Major Types of Food Commodities
The world of food commodities is surprisingly diverse, yet some are more prominent than others. Let’s explore some of the major categories:
Grains
This is arguably the most critical category. Grains provide the base for many human diets.
Wheat
A staple food in many parts of the world, used for bread, pasta, and other baked goods. Its global production and trade are substantial.
Corn (Maize)
Widely used as animal feed, but also a significant source of human food in the form of cornmeal, corn syrup, and other products. Corn is also used to produce ethanol.
Rice
A staple food for billions of people, particularly in Asia. Different varieties of rice exist, each with its own unique characteristics and uses.
Soybeans
A versatile crop used for oil production, animal feed, and as a source of protein in many vegetarian and vegan diets. Soybeans are often processed into tofu, soy milk, and other products.
Livestock
Essential for meat and dairy production.
Cattle
Raised for beef and dairy products. Beef is a major source of protein and fat in many diets.
Hogs
Raised for pork, bacon, and other pork products. Pork is a popular meat choice in many parts of the world.
Poultry
Includes chickens, turkeys, and ducks, raised for meat and eggs. Poultry is a relatively efficient source of protein.
Soft Commodities
These are agricultural products that are typically grown rather than raised.
Sugar
Used as a sweetener in a wide variety of foods and beverages. Sugar production has significant environmental impacts.
Coffee
A popular beverage made from coffee beans. Coffee is a major export commodity for many developing countries.
Cocoa
Used to make chocolate. Cocoa production is concentrated in a few countries in West Africa.
Cotton
While not directly consumed, cotton is crucial for food packaging. From sacks that store grains to the fabric used in various food-related applications, cotton plays an integral part in ensuring food reaches our tables safely.
Dairy Products
A significant source of calcium and protein.
Milk
A fundamental food source, used as a beverage and in the production of other dairy products. Milk production is a major agricultural industry.
Cheese
A wide variety of cheeses are produced around the world, each with its own unique flavor and texture. Cheese is a versatile food that can be eaten on its own or used in cooking.
Butter
A fat-rich dairy product used for cooking and baking. Butter adds flavor and richness to many dishes.
Oils and Fats
Used for cooking, baking, and food processing.
Palm Oil
Widely used in processed foods due to its versatility and low cost. Palm oil production has significant environmental concerns.
Soybean Oil
A common cooking oil derived from soybeans. Soybean oil is also used in the production of biodiesel.
Olive Oil
A popular cooking oil known for its health benefits and distinct flavor. Olive oil is a staple of Mediterranean cuisine.
The Journey of a Food Commodity: From Farm to Table
The path a food commodity takes from its origin to our plates is complex and involves many stages.
- Production: This begins with farming and harvesting. Farmers cultivate crops or raise livestock, employing various techniques to maximize yields and ensure quality.
- Processing: Raw commodities are then transformed into usable ingredients. Wheat is milled into flour, soybeans are processed into oil and meal, and livestock are slaughtered and processed into meat products.
- Distribution: Processed commodities are transported and stored, often over long distances. This requires efficient logistics and infrastructure to ensure that food remains fresh and safe.
- Manufacturing: Food manufacturers use these commodities to create the food products we find on supermarket shelves. Flour is used to make bread, sugar is used to sweeten beverages, and meat is used to create processed meat products.
- Retail: Finally, food products are sold to consumers through grocery stores, restaurants, and other retail outlets.
Factors Influencing Food Commodity Prices
The prices of food commodities are constantly fluctuating, influenced by a complex interplay of factors. Understanding these factors is crucial for predicting food costs and ensuring food security.
- Supply and Demand: The fundamental forces of supply and demand are the primary drivers of commodity prices. When demand exceeds supply, prices rise. When supply exceeds demand, prices fall.
- Weather: Weather patterns have a significant impact on crop yields and livestock production. Droughts, floods, and extreme temperatures can all negatively affect harvests and livestock health, leading to higher prices.
- Geopolitical Events: Wars, trade agreements, and political instability can disrupt the flow of food commodities and lead to price spikes. Trade wars can restrict access to markets, while political instability can disrupt production and transportation.
- Government Policies: Subsidies, tariffs, and regulations can all influence commodity prices. Subsidies can lower production costs, while tariffs can increase import costs.
- Global Economic Conditions: Economic growth, inflation, and currency fluctuations can all affect commodity prices. Economic growth can increase demand for food, while inflation can increase production costs.
- Speculation: Investment activity in commodity markets can also influence prices. Speculators buy and sell commodity futures contracts, hoping to profit from price fluctuations. This activity can sometimes amplify price swings.
- Technological Advancements: New technologies in agriculture can improve efficiency and increase yields, potentially lowering prices. Precision agriculture, genetic modification, and other technologies are transforming the food production landscape.

Challenges and Future Trends in Food Commodities
The future of food commodities faces several challenges. It also presents opportunities.
- Climate Change: Climate change poses a significant threat to food production, with rising temperatures, changing rainfall patterns, and more frequent extreme weather events all impacting crop yields and water resources.
- Population Growth: The global population is expected to continue to grow, increasing demand for food. This will put pressure on food production systems to become more efficient and sustainable.
- Sustainability: Unsustainable farming practices can deplete soil resources, pollute water sources, and contribute to climate change. There is a growing need for more sustainable farming practices, such as crop rotation, no-till farming, and integrated pest management. Reducing food waste is also crucial for improving sustainability.
- Technological Innovations: New technologies are being developed to improve food production efficiency and sustainability. Precision agriculture uses sensors and data analytics to optimize crop management. Vertical farming allows crops to be grown indoors, reducing the need for land and water. Alternative protein sources, such as plant-based meats and cultured meat, offer a more sustainable alternative to traditional livestock production.
- Geopolitical Risks: Trade wars, political instability, and other geopolitical risks can disrupt the flow of food commodities and threaten food security. Diversifying supply chains and promoting international cooperation are essential for mitigating these risks.
